Company Overview:FUJIFILM Electronic Materials, U.S.A. fuels innovation in the semiconductor industry—where chemistry meets technology. Our advanced materials and formulations enable manufacturers to build the microchips that power Artificial Intelligence, computers, electric vehicles, smartphones, and more.
We’re a global business-to-business supplier of chemical formulations and advanced materials used for manufacturing and packaging semiconductors. Job Description:
- Participate in month-end closing including analyzing purchase price and order variances. Work with operations to resolve any identified errors. Prepare and input Journal Entries.
- Analyze inventory accounting and COGS to ensure accurate reporting of financial data.
- Maintain the integrity and accuracy of product cost data.
- Update /Review standard costs including BOMs and Routings.
- Will work with plant operations and engineering to update and maintain routings. Work with purchasing on obtaining new material and packaging costs and input into SAP.
- Estimate standard costs for new products
- Assist in Inventory Management
- Assist with the accounting analyst and inventory team on conducting and reviewing cycle count/physical inventories.
- Work with the materials review board to ensure proper reserves for obsolete inventory
- Reconcile inventory to general ledger.
- Assist in Capital Management
- Track capital spending and report on variance to budget and midterm plan
- Manage record keeping for capital projects from approval to close including transfers from CIP to final asset in SAP.
- Retire assets in SAP as required.
- Conduct asset inventory audit.
- Prepare balance sheet account reconciliations. Manage open items to resolution
- Participate in the budgeting and forecasting process
- Annual standard cost development including a review of BOM’s, routing and materials costs.
- Preparation of Labor and Overhead rates for the various business areas
- Local site spending budgets and proper allocation of spending to the business units
